Transaction 90632b8d99874608423c650294458dd5df3d51130e7042ca15ccaaf8d6d900df
1 Input
1 Output
-
90632b8d99874608423c650294458dd5df3d51130e7042ca15ccaaf8d6d900df:0
- value
- 542786
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fe705bd8fe3e89e0177b1708e8f7a6a67266b4e7 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1QCMEYtZYr9Zexb8oreL5NXjUnZt5iLXeG